Infosys, the country’s second-largest software exporter, has collaborated with Microsoft to jointly develop solutions that leverage Infosys Topaz, Azure OpenAI Service, and Azure Cognitive Services. Ahead of the release, Infosys shares closed 1% lower at ₹1,460.05 apiece on the BSE.

“Both organisations are bringing together their respective artificial intelligence (AI) capabilities to enhance enterprise functions with AI-enabled solutions across multiple industries. The integrated solutions will accelerate rapid democratisation of data and intelligence that will help businesses increase productivity and drive new revenue growth,” Infosys says in a BSE filing today.

Through the collaboration with Microsoft, Infosys Topaz will use Azure OpenAI Service and Azure Cognitive Services to augment its capabilities, in order to help enterprise customers transition from digital to AI solutions. The integrated solutions will boost customers’ operational efficiency, decrease turn-around time, future-proof investments, and open new business models, as per the company.

The IT major says in its release that generative AI has opened new avenues of AI applications and key enterprise functions across industries. Infosys is providing services, frameworks, solutions, and platforms in multiple application areas, such as semantic search, document summarisation, contact center transformation, AI-augmented software development lifecycle (SDLC) and marketing content creation, it says.

“Infosys helped a leading financial services company implement an AI-based solution to generate document summaries and provide a semantic search capability using generative AI. This resulted in automated organization of documents, which significantly reduced efforts and improved productivity of their financial advisors,” the Bengaluru-headquartered firm says in the filing.
